About Centerville, WA

Centerville is a city in Washington, located in Klickitat County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 462 residents. It is a mature city, with a median age of 50 years.

Economically, Centerville is a middle-income community. The median household income of $97,222 is above the national average. Approximately 4.3%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 10.9%, more than double the national average.

The real estate market in Centerville is a mid-range housing market. Median home values stand at $325,600, which is above the national average. Renters typically pay around $1,375 per month. Homeownership is high at 90.3%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.

The population of Centerville is well-educated. 46.5%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— above the national average. The community is primarily White (93.07%).
